Pre-race routine:

oatmeal with chocolate chips. glass of efs
Event warmup:

Waited on ferry for over an hour after proposed start time. was not prepared for that nutrition wise. was tired during the race
Swim
  • 20m 34s
  • 1609 meters
  • 01m 17s / 100 meters
Comments:

The swim was short. It was also very shallow. found myself walk/jog/swimming last 200 meters
Transition 1
  • 03m 53s
Comments:

Long run to transition.
Bike
  • 53m 54s
  • 20 miles
  • 22.27 mile/hr
Comments:

Bike was ok. I feel like I don't push quite hard enough on the bike
What would you do differently?:

train better
Transition 2
  • 00m 54s
Comments:

transition was pretty good. maybe came out of my shoes a little early
Run
  • 34m 28s
  • 5 miles
  • 06m 55s  min/mile
Comments:

Run was hard. You had to run through soft sand multiple times.
What would you do differently?:

train harder
Post race
What limited your ability to perform faster:

lack of training

Event comments:

Good race. the drifting of the ferry caused the olympic distance to be delaye 1hr. Not sure how they can prevent that in the future. next time I will bring nutrition on the boat just in case.
